Starting at Post Office Square, your local guide will take you on an adventure as you stroll along the bustling streets and explore iconic landmarks like the majestic City Hall and the striking Regent theatre. Be captivated by the lively street art and charming cafes nestled in laneways. Along the way, you’ll encounter engaging stories about Brisbane’s rich cultural heritage, its transformation into a dynamic metropolis, and the vibrant communities that shape its unique character. This tour offers a perfect introduction to the essence of Brisbane, showcasing its blend of historical charm and contemporary flair.
Distance covered: approximately 2kms
Accessibility: There are no stairs, however there is a steep slope.
Duration: 100 minutes
Maximum guests: 8
